Jaya Yoga | Mind, Body & Spirit in Clarks Summit

Jaya Yoga in Clarks Summit has been guiding students toward balance of mind, body, and spirit since 2011. Founded by Hilary B. Steinberg, a 500 E-RYT Certified Yoga Alliance Instructor, Reiki Master, and director of Jaya Vita Yoga Teacher Training, the yoga studio has grown into a welcoming hub for the community. With daily yoga and Pilates classes for all levels, Jaya helps practitioners feel stronger, healthier, and more connected.

Classes & Special Programs

Jaya offers Vinyasa flow, Pilates, adaptive yoga, and workshops led by certified instructors. Unique programs include kids’ yoga, paddleboard yoga, aqua yoga, and summertime yoga on the lawn. Those unable to attend in person can join Jaya Daily, the studio’s streaming platform with on-demand classes available anywhere.

Wellness & Community

The studio features a spa offering massage, facials, reiki, and a scent bar with essential oils. Students can also refuel at Maximum Zen Café, operated by Chef Donna Vannan, which serves delicious plant-based meals. Jaya’s inclusive and supportive atmosphere extends beyond the mat, with community-driven events and fundraisers that give back to Northeastern PA. Discounts are available for seniors, students, military, and new participants through an introductory special.

With a renovated studio filled with natural light, engaging teachers, and wellness services, Jaya Yoga in Clarks Summit delivers a holistic space for growth, relaxation, and connection.
